What Exactly is Lycopene?
Lycopene is a carotenoid pigment belonging to the non-provitamin A family. As a lipophilic compound (meaning it associates with fats or lipids), it is naturally found in tomatoes, watermelon, grapefruit, apricots, and papaya. Its concentration is particularly high in some processed tomato products such as tomato purée, soups, and juices.*
